4.3 Specific Cannabinoid Compliance

You acknowledge that:

  • THC Products: Products containing Tetrahydrocannabinol (THC) are scheduled substances. They are available only on prescription from a medical practitioner and can only be dispensed in accordance with a valid prescription, where legally permitted.

  • CBD Products: Products containing Cannabidiol (CBD) comply with the legal thresholds for Schedule 0 (unscheduled) substances, containing no more than 0.0075% CBD and 0.001% THC, or are dispensed in accordance with a prescription for higher concentrations.

  • Hemp Products: Any industrial hemp products we sell (e.g., textiles, cosmetics) comply with the THC concentration limits of 0.01% or less for fiber products and 0.001% for seed products, as required by DALRRD, and are not marketed for ingestion.

2. DEFINITIONS

Throughout this Privacy Policy, the following terms have the meanings assigned to them under POPIA :

  • "Personal Information" -- Any information about an identifiable, living, natural person, or an identifiable existing juristic person (e.g., a company). This includes, but is not limited to, information such as your name, identity number, contact details, age, and purchase history.

  • "Special Personal Information" -- Sensitive information about a person, including details about their health, biometric information (such as photographs or voice recordings), criminal behavior, or religious beliefs. We only process such information with your explicit consent or as permitted by law .

  • "Responsible Party" -- Gracia Services trading as G Bliss, which determines the purpose and means of processing your personal information (equivalent to a "controller" under other laws).

  • "Operator" -- A third-party service provider that processes personal information on our behalf (equivalent to a "processor").

  • "Data Subject" -- You, the individual to whom the personal information relates .

  • "Child" -- An individual under the age of 18 years.

  • "Processing" -- Any operation or activity concerning personal information, including collection, receipt, recording, organization, storage, updating, modification, retrieval, consultation, use, dissemination, merging, linking, blocking, degradation, erasure, or destruction.

5. DIRECT MARKETING

5.1 Marketing Communications

In compliance with the amended POPIA Regulations (April 2025), we only send direct marketing communications (e.g., newsletters, promotions, special offers) to you if:

  • You are an existing G Bliss Club member and have not objected to receiving marketing; OR

  • You have given us your explicit, written consent to receive marketing communications.

5.2 Obtaining Consent

If we request your consent for direct marketing, we will:

  • Use a form substantially similar to Form 4 of the POPIA Regulations

  • Specify the products or services to be marketed

  • Obtain your consent through expedient channels (email, SMS, WhatsApp, or recorded telephone call)

  • Record any telephonic consent and make it available to you on request free of charge

IMPORTANT: An "opt-out" option does not constitute consent. We must obtain your positive, explicit consent before sending unsolicited marketing .

5.3 Opt-Out Right

You may object to the processing of your personal information for direct marketing purposes at any time, free of charge. Every marketing communication we send will include an easy mechanism to opt out (e.g., unsubscribe link or reply STOP). Once you opt out, we will cease sending marketing communications.
